Tara Lucca posted a discussion

Activities Budget anyone?

Okay, so I haven't been here in a couple of years. I use the MDC forums most of the time. But here I am! DD is five and getting more activity oriented all the time. So my question is this: Do any of you have an unschooling budget? My thinking with this is to set some funds aside for activities (museums, music, classes, art supplies, etc.). Does anyone have a budget set up for this? If so, what are you allotting monthly? I am wondering where to start. Much thanks for any input.
